Output 271859884bc6bc7ca129536bf1639c8968e2907ee2f8f8848ebbc9f94b58bf04:4

value
18982623
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4bb1c3a0a5954c5542b2fd87cf21a198e766e16f OP_EQUALVERIFY OP_CHECKSIG
address
17uEdfBgSMNdbBYKYpkGrGrv152tVYWQ2L
transaction
271859884bc6bc7ca129536bf1639c8968e2907ee2f8f8848ebbc9f94b58bf04
spent
true